3M™ Tegaderm™ Diamond Pattern Film Dressing 1679
4 inch x 4-1/2 inch (10cm x 11.5cm) Tegaderm™ Diamond Pattern Film Dressing
  • The CDC/HICPAC Guidelines for the Prevention of Intravascular Catheter-Related Infections base dressing change recommendations on studies with Tegaderm™ Film.
  • Comfort Adhesive Technology provides optimal balance of dressing adhesion, effective moisture management, and gentle release
  • Documentation label is provided on the dressing.
  • Breathable film allows moisture vapor and oxygen exchange.
  • Transparency allows monitoring of I.V. sites without the need to remove the dressing.
  • Recommend use of waterproof cover over dressing and IV site when showering.
  • Picture-frame style allows one-handed application, less waste, and added versatility.

Overview

A transparent film dressing designed for protecting skin and wound sites and securing devices to skin. It consists of a patterned coated film using Comfort Adhesive Technology for gentle adhesion with increased breathability and moisture exchange.
  • To cover and protect I.V. catheter sites and secure devices to the skin
  • Minor wounds
  • To protect at-risk skin
  • Clean, closed surgical incisions
  • Abrasions, skin tears, blisters
  • Skin graft donor sites
  • Protective eye coverings
  • Post tattoo application and removal
